Are you shy about singing because you think you’re not good at it? Well, you shouldn’t be. Singing is for everyone, and we can benefit from (得益于) it.
One of the biggest benefits of singing is that it makes you feel better. When you sing, your body makes more happy chemicals (化学物质). They help you be in a better mood.
Also, singing is good for your lungs (肺). It makes them stronger and able to hold more air. Because of that, doctors use singing to help people with lung problems.
Singing has other health benefits. When you sing along to a song, you focus on your breathing (呼吸) and the words. That makes your mind stay active.
The benefits of singing don’t end there. Through singing, you can show yourself and your feelings. And if you sing in public, people can get to know you and feel what you feel.
Your singing may even touch others. It may bring them joy, make them feel comfortable, or help them in other ways. It’s a big deal when people are touched by your singing. You see that it affects others. In turn, that helps you develop more confidence (自信) in yourself.
What’s more, if you sing with others, you will learn to work towards a common goal. That helps you build connections and a feeling of belonging to a group.
So, sing what you want, where you want and how you want. Just enjoy singing and enjoy life!

UNESCO added “Spring Festival, social practices of the Chinese people in celebration of the traditional New Year” to the Representative List of the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ity (人类非物质文化遗产代表作名录) on December 4, 2024.
The Spring Festival, also called Chinese New Year, is one of the most important festivals practiced in China and around the world. During this festival, people wish for good things to happen in the future and for everyone to be happy and healthy.
Celebrations for the Spring Festival last for 15 days, ending with the Lantern Festival, to give full play to family gatherings and different cultural activities. Many of these celebrations and events that have been passed down from generation (代;辈) to generation are practiced in China, Asia and around the world. They include paper-cutting, the dragon dance and lantern festival events, together forming the happiest days for those who celebrate this event.
On the second day of the Spring Festival, people usually go to visit temples to pray (祈祷) for good luck and celebrate the new year. There are many activities at the temple fairs, like traditional shows, folk art, and selling local handicrafts and foods.
The Lantern Festival, traditionally held on the 15th day of the Spring Festival, marks the end of Chinese New Year celebrations. During this festival, lively lanterns of all shapes and sizes are shown. People gather in public spaces to admire the lanterns, solve riddles written on them, and enjoy performances like dragon dances.
